📋 About This Mod
A mod that took me less than an hour, that should have been included in the main game. You can now use scrolls without equipping them, by simply dropping them.
Useful Scrolls - Drop to Cast lets Skyrim players cast scrolls by dropping them instead of equipping them. A simple quality-of-life fix with 274 endorsements and over 20,000 downloads, last updated in September 2022.
